Understanding Carpet Types for Bedroom Design

Before we dive into design aspects, it's crucial to understand the different types of carpeting available, as each offers unique advantages and considerations for your bedroom.

**Wool Carpet:** Luxurious and durable, wool carpeting is a popular choice for bedrooms. It's naturally resistant to static, stains, and odors, making it a low-maintenance option. However, it's also one of the more expensive choices, so consider your budget before committing.

Synthetic Fibers: Nylon and Polyester

Synthetic fibers like nylon and polyester are more affordable alternatives to wool. Nylon is incredibly durable and resistant to abrasion, making it an excellent choice for high-traffic areas. Polyester, on the other hand, is easy to clean and maintain, with built-in stain resistance.

**Berber Carpet:** Characterized by its looped construction, Berber carpeting offers a casual, rustic look perfect for contemporary or farmhouse-style bedrooms. It's also known for its durability and ease of maintenance, making it a practical choice for busy households.

Carpet Patterns and Textures

Beyond material, consider the pattern and texture of your carpet. Loop pile carpets offer a solid, uniform look, while cut pile carpets provide a softer, more luxurious feel. Patterned carpets can add visual interest and help hide dirt, while solid colors create a clean, minimalist look.

**Carpet Installation:** When it comes to installation, consider the size and layout of your bedroom. Wall-to-wall carpeting creates a seamless, cohesive look, while area rugs can define spaces and add a pop of color or texture. For smaller bedrooms, consider using an area rug to anchor the space and create a sense of warmth.

Designing with Carpet: Color, Texture, and Style

Now that we've covered the practical aspects of bedroom carpeting, let's explore how to incorporate it into your design scheme.

**Color:** Carpet color sets the tone for your entire room. Light colors create a bright, airy feel, while dark colors add drama and depth. Neutrals offer versatility, allowing you to change up your decor with seasonal trends or personal preferences.

Texture: Layering for Depth

Texture is key in creating a layered, inviting look. Incorporate different textures through your carpet, bedding, throw pillows, and window treatments. For example, pair a plush carpet with crisp, linen bedding and chunky knit throws for a cozy, eclectic vibe.

**Style:** The style of your carpet should complement your overall bedroom design. For traditional or classic styles, opt for solid colors or subtle patterns. Contemporary or modern spaces can handle bolder colors and patterns, while bohemian or eclectic styles might benefit from a mix of textures and patterns.

Carpet Care and Maintenance

While carpeting offers numerous benefits, it's essential to consider maintenance. Regular vacuuming and prompt stain treatment will help keep your carpet looking its best. Additionally, consider using area rugs in high-traffic areas to protect your carpet and make cleaning easier.

**Eco-friendly Options:** For those concerned about the environment, there are plenty of eco-friendly carpet options available. Look for carpets made from recycled materials, natural fibers, or certified by eco-friendly organizations like the Carpet and Rug Institute's Green Label Plus program.
